乐趣区

urlloader学习记录

一、官网

二、作用

使用 url-loader 可以将文件转换为 base64 URI。

三、安装

npm install url-loader –save-dev

四、配置

//e.g
module.exports = {
  module: {
    rules: [
      {test: /\.(png|jpg|gif)$/i,
        use: [
          {
            loader: 'url-loader',
            options: {limit: 8192,},
          },
        ],
      },
    ],
  },
};

五、参数配置(Options 配置)

name type default desc
fallback String ‘file-loader’ 指定当目标文件的大小超过 limit 选项中设置的限制时使用的什么 laoder 处理文件,默认使用 file-loader,需要手动安装
limit Number\ Boolean\ String ‘undefined’ 指定一个字符或在数字,当文件大小大于等于该值时,使用 fallback 指定的 laoder 处理文件,默认无限制,指定为 false,则不转化为 base64
mimetype String ‘file extension’ 设置要转换文件的 MIME 类型。如果未指定,则文件扩展名将用于查找 MIME 类型。打包为 base64 文件是,修改 base64 的 data 值,eg:data:text/plain;base64,
退出移动版